- 浏览: 188414 次
- 性别:
- 来自: 杭州
博客专栏
-
Java技术分享
浏览量:0
最新评论
-
masuweng:
学习了,学习了
mybatis是如何防止SQL注入的 -
somefuture:
终于知道了#$的区别
mybatis是如何防止SQL注入的 -
masuweng:
...
tomct处理请求的流程 -
zhp8341:
masuweng 写道寻求cas的更多例子, http://w ...
JUC之CAS -
臻是二哥:
java.util.concurrent包中到处都使用了CAS ...
JUC之CAS
相关推荐
7. **错误处理**:良好的错误处理是任何应用的关键,Swift提供了try-catch机制来捕获和处理可能出现的异常。 8. **测试**:为了确保代码质量,开发者可能会使用Xcode内置的单元测试框架进行功能测试和集成测试。 9...
在Java 1.7及更高版本中,引入了一种新的异常处理机制——multi-catch,旨在简化代码,提高可读性。本篇文章将深入探讨multi-catch以及传统的try-catch异常处理方式。 传统的try-catch语句通常包含一个try块,里面...
Java提供了丰富的异常处理机制,主要包括`try-catch-finally`结构和`throws`关键字。 - **try-catch-finally**:这是最常用的异常处理方式之一。 - `try`块:放置可能发生异常的代码。 - `catch`块:捕获并处理...
在这个示例中,`try`块包含了可能引发异常的代码——即尝试从标准输入流`System.in`读取一个字符。如果读取过程出现问题(如输入流未正确打开或读取过程中断),则会抛出`IOException`异常,此时程序会跳转到相应的`...
在源码中,我们可能会看到try-catch语句或使用do-try-catch结构来捕获并处理可能出现的错误。 通过深入研究这个源码,开发者不仅可以提升自己的Swift编程能力,还能学习到如何设计一个简单的互动游戏,理解MVC架构...
11. **错误处理和日志**:良好的错误处理机制是必备的,如使用`try-catch`语句或自定义错误类。NSLog或CocoaLumberjack用于记录运行时信息。 12. **测试**:Xcode的单元测试和集成测试工具如 XCTest 用于确保代码的...
在Eclipse中连接MySQL数据库,需要一个关键的组件——MySQL的Java连接器(JDBC驱动),即mysql-connector-java。本篇将详细介绍如何在Eclipse中使用`mysql-connector-java-bin.jar`来实现与MySQL数据库的连接。 ...
8. **错误处理**:良好的错误处理机制能提供更好的用户体验,如使用try-catch结构处理可能出现的异常。 9. **性能优化**:通过缓存策略、异步加载和内存管理来提升应用性能。 10. **测试**:可能包含单元测试和...
然而,在Release模式下,如果启用了代码优化,由于`try`块内没有显式调用`throw`,编译器可能会误判该`try-catch`结构为冗余,并将其优化掉,最终导致异常无法被正确捕获。 #### 四、解决方案 针对上述问题,存在几...
在传统的`try-catch-finally`中,`finally`块用于确保在执行完`try`块后,即使有异常抛出,资源也能被正确关闭。然而,这需要手动调用`close()`方法,如文件流、网络连接等。 Java 7引入的`try-with-resources`语句...
3. **异常处理**:Java的异常处理机制是通过try-catch-finally语句块来实现的。理解不同类型的异常,如何自定义异常,以及何时何地抛出异常,都是面试中的常见问题。 4. **集合框架**:Java集合框架包括List、Set、...
9. **错误处理**:Swift支持强大的错误处理机制,源代码中可能会有try-catch结构来捕获和处理可能出现的异常情况。 10. **Xcode集成开发环境**:开发者可能使用Xcode进行项目构建、调试和测试,Xcode的使用技巧,如...
例如,错误处理变得更加简单,因为我们可以使用try...catch块来捕获异常,而不是在Promise链中嵌套`.catch`。 总的来说,async和await是JavaScript异步编程的现代工具,它们解决了回调地狱问题,提供了更优雅的解决...
**前端开源库——Trycatch详解** 在Web开发中,异常处理是确保代码健壮性和稳定性的重要环节。前端开源库Trycatch就是专为了解决这个问题而诞生的,它提供了一种基于异步领域的异常处理机制,尤其针对Node.js环境,...
在Java中,我们通常使用try-catch-finally结构来处理异常。`try`块包含可能会抛出异常的代码,如果在try块中发生异常,控制权会立即转移到相应的`catch`块。`catch`块是处理特定类型异常的地方,每个catch块都可以...
在Java中,异常处理主要通过两种方式实现:捕获异常(try-catch-finally)和声明异常(throws + 异常类型)。本篇文章将详细介绍第一种方式——捕获异常。 异常处理的抓抛模型是Java异常处理的核心概念。当程序执行...
8. **异常处理**:理解异常的产生,学习try-catch语句块,以及finally块的使用。 9. **IO流**:学习输入输出流,包括文件操作,字符流与字节流,以及缓冲区的概念。 10. **集合框架**:ArrayList、LinkedList、...
10. **错误处理**:学习如何使用`try-catch`语句或`NSError`来处理可能出现的问题。 通过这个源码包,你可以深入了解iOS开发的各个方面,提升你的编程技巧,并可能发现新的编程理念和技术。同时,这也为你提供了...
【银行利率问题——C语言代码】是一个典型的编程作业,旨在教授学生如何利用C语言解决实际问题,即计算银行利率。这个任务可能涵盖了以下几个C语言的关键知识点: 1. **基本输入输出**:在处理银行利率问题时,需要...
使用try-catch块可以优雅地处理程序可能出现的异常情况。 7. 集合和泛型:C#的集合框架提供了各种容器类,如ArrayList和LinkedList,以及泛型(Generic)技术,允许创建类型安全的集合,提高代码效率和安全性。 8....